
Lesley formed the agency in 1980. Her experience prior to that included national magazines, both consumer and trade, and global advertising and pr agencies, with several major consumer brands as key clients. One of her objectives in setting up Harmer PR was to have the freedom to be selective about her client list.

Previous experience: Elliot worked for seven years as a
journalist, becoming editor for a range
of consumer and B2B titles, including magazines for CNN, InterContinental
Hotels, Holmes Place health clubs and the London Philharmonic Orchestra. He
made the transition to PR at the end of 2004. While at the press and media
office at ChildLine, he secured interviews for senior staff and
patrons on BBC TV and radio, including Newsround, Newsnight and the Today
programme, as well as local and national press and broadcast media. He joined Harmer PR in 2005,
becoming a partner in 2007.
